发布日期:2025-11-01 03:32浏览次数:
上个月,我鼓捣完自己的新网站,感觉还挺得意,结果一上线就被人吐槽加载速度比蜗牛爬还慢,气死我了。于是我开始琢磨怎么提升效果,不然用户都跑光了。
第一步,我先用了个免费测速工具看看啥问题。打开页面等半天,那个加载条像卡住似的,急死人。结果发现图片太大了,一张首页背景图就占了3MB多,怪不得卡成狗。我立马决定从图片下手,把它压缩一下试试。
我找了个在线压缩工具,没花一分钱就开干。选中的大图都上传上去,点压缩按钮,结果第一次搞砸了——图片模糊得像涂了层马赛克,被自己蠢哭了。我重来一遍,调整参数慢慢试,压缩后每张图只剩300KB左右,总算清晰正常。上传到服务器替换后,刷新页面感觉顺溜多了,起码加载快了几秒。
光图片不够,CSS和JS文件又肥又长,我一查发现好多重复代码,像堆破烂。学着网上教程,我下载了个代码压缩软件(免费的玩意儿),把HTML、CSS和JS文件一股脑塞进去点“压缩”键。第一次操作出错,网站直接崩了显示代码乱码,吓我一跳。赶紧还原备份后,重新来慢慢调:删空行、去注释、整最小化。压缩完后文件小了一半,上传更新,网站跑起来更丝滑。
还嫌不够快?我就想搞个缓存,让浏览器存点东西下次加载省时间。在服务器设置里折腾浏览器缓存规则,设置好过期时间7天。结果操作太快忘了测试,第二天用户投诉页面不更新,尴尬到家了。我又老老实实调整参数,分类型缓存图片和代码,设置成3天自动刷新。测试一圈,加载页面刷刷快,用户反馈都说顺多了。
全部搞完,效果立竿见影——网站加载时间从10秒缩短到2秒内,成就感爆棚,感觉自己真干了件大事儿。大伙儿有类似经验,评论里聊。